Police: Woman Shot During Battle Creek Road Rage Incident

BATTLE CREEK, Mich. (March 12, 2014) — A woman sustained non-life threatening injuries Wednesday after being shot during a road rage incident near Kellogg Community College.

According to police, the incident started near Beckley Road and M-66, but the shooting happened near Fremont Street and KCC Drive.

Police say a driver got out of their vehicle after forcing the second vehicle to stop.  A male passenger in the vehicle that was forced to stop opened fire, striking the female passenger in the other vehicle, according to police.

Two people were taken into custody, and the woman was treated at the hospital for minor injuries.

The exact time of this incident was not immediately available.  FOX 17 will continue to gather more information on this incident.
